<link rel="shortcut icon" type="image/x-icon" href="http://www.olsen-invited.org/images/favicon.ico">
<link rel="shortcut icon" href="http://www.olsen-invited.org/favicon.jpg" />
body{ 
margin: 0px;
font-family: Arial;
font-size: 12px;
color: #958071; 
background-color:#F6E3D0;
line-height:11px;
text-align: justify;

scrollbar-face-color:#000000;
scrollbar-highlight-color:#1d1d1d;
scrollbar-shadow-color:#333333;
scrollbar-3dlight-color:#292929;
scrollbar-arrow-color:#666666;
scrollbar-track-color:#292929;
scrollbar-darkshadow-color:#292929
}
li {list-style-type: none;
padding:5px;
background-color: #F8DED3;
width: 300px;
-moz-border-radius:  6px; 
-webkit-border-radius: 6px;
margin-bottom: 2px;
 border:1px solid #eae4d9;}
 
blockquote{
background: #DEE078;
} 

A:link{color:#C4515B; text-decoration: none; font-weight:bold}         
A:hover{color:#A43E49; text-decoration: none; font-weight:bold}
A:visited{color:#C4515B; text-decoration: none; font-weight:bold}
A:active{color:#A43E49; text-decoration: none; font-weight:bold}

.top{background-image: url('h1bg.jpg');
height:108px;}

h1{
color: #EEB399;
text-decoration: none;
letter-spacing:-1px;
font-size: 18px;
font-family:georgia;
text-shadow: #581F24 1px 1px 1px;
margin: 0px;
padding-left:40px;
text-transform: Capitalize;
text-align: left;
 font-style:italic;
font-weight:bold
}


h2, h3 {
color: #EDD799;
text-decoration: none;
text-shadow: #581F24 1px 1px 1px;
font-size: 10px;
padding-left:40px;
font-family: Trebuchet MS;
	line-height: 25px;
      margin: 0px;
font-weight:normal
}

input, submit, textarea {

font-family: Trebuchet MS;
font-size: 10px;
color:#8F8F8F;
background:transparent;
border-width:1px;
border-style:solid;
border-color:#C0C0C0; 
}


img {border: 2px solid #808080;}
a img {border: 1px solid #EEB399;
background: #F8F8F8;
-moz-border-radius:  4px; 
-webkit-border-radius: 4px;

        padding:5px;}
a:hover img {border: 1px solid #D0856F;}

table
{
margin: 0px;
font-family: Arial;
font-size: 12px;
line-height:11px;
text-align: justify;}

b, strong{
color:#746356}
.td1
{
font-size: 11px;
background-image:url('td1bg.jpg');
color:#888888;
background-color: #b7e2e3;
padding: 15px;}

.td2
{
font-size: 11px;
background-image:url('td2bg.jpg');
color:#888888;
background-color: #F0ECE3;
padding: 10px;}

.comments
{
font-size: 12px;
background-image:url('comment.jpg');
color:#888888;
text-align: center;
height:140px;
background-color: #F0ECE3;
}

.comments a {
color: #FFFFFF;
}

.comments a:hover {
color: #CCCCCC;
}

.welcome
{
font-size: 10px;
background-image:url('img3wel.jpg');
color:#958071;
text-align: justify;
height:122px;
background-color: #F0ECE3;
}


.nav{
		background-image : url('navbg.jpg'); background-color: #F7DDC2;
        font-family: Georgia;
        font-size : 15px;
        text-shadow: #581F24 1px 1px 1px;
        font-style: italic;
        height:70px;
        letter-spacing:-1px;
        font-weight: bold;
        color: #999999;
        margin: 0px;}
        
        .nav a {
color: #EDD799;
}

.nav a:hover {
color: #E8CD7D;
}